Output 4628669b31d1226a882c4f0c69aa0ba64e385b1a54ec223819d2210744152966:1

value
9223127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ff9babae7e7d5e2c6d187fd783d33d115c4c98 OP_EQUAL
address
3Nvzu1X3K8cPChVJy6bhNLYKFLS8U3q7E7
transaction
4628669b31d1226a882c4f0c69aa0ba64e385b1a54ec223819d2210744152966
spent
true